US DoJ’s superseding indictment charges Assange with violating Espionage Act

Security Affairs

British authorities arrested Assange on April 11 at the Ecuadorian Embassy in London after Ecuador withdrew asylum after seven years. Assange was arrested in London on a US warrant charging him over his alleged role in a massive leak of military and diplomatic documents in 2010. ” This is madness. Pierluigi Paganini.

Weekly podcast: 2018 end-of-year roundup

IT Governance

Also in January, the ICO (Information Commissioner’s Office) fined Carphone Warehouse £400,000 – one of the largest fines it issued under the DPA (Data Protection Act) 1998 – for multiple security inadequacies that led to a 2015 data breach in which three million customers’ personal data was compromised.
